Double Duty Products

If you missed The View today on ABC, here is what they talked about!! I took this information from their website (http://theview.abc.go.com/blog/double-duty-products).

Stacy Cox joined the ladies to tell us about simple household products that can serve double duty in your home! Here are a few of Stacy's money-saving ideas:

  • Vasoline: Use a pink highlighter marker and a dab of Vasoline in lieu of lip gloss if you are at the office and forgot your makeup bag.
  • Vasoline: Use vasoline around the edge of nails to help remove nail polish mistakes easily.
  • Lemon: Use a leom wedge to whiten nail beds by rubbing it over each nail
  • Olive Oil: Use olive oil to treat your cuticles.
  • Olive Oil: Dip a cotton swab in olive oil to help dislodge a stuck zipper.
  • Milk: Use it in lieu of shaving cream to shave your legs with. The lactic acid gently exfoliates the skin making each hair easier to remove.
  • Milk: Use milk and a cloth to buff away scuffs on patent leather shoes and purses.
  • Ice Cube Tray: Use it to organize necklaces, earrings and other accessories.
  • Banana Peel: If you scrape your knee or elbow, emollient properties in a banana peel will help heel the wound faster.
  • Banana Pel: use the inside of a banana to polish scuffed shoes
  • Clear Nail Polish: Use it to help save snagged pantyhose and paint over belt buckles to maintain and protect the shine.
  • Clear Nail Polish: Dab some clear nail polish under the flap of an envelope to seal it with ease.
  • Toothpaste: Use it to remove crayon marks off the wall.
  • Toothpaste: For scratched DVDs, take nongel toothpaste on a cotton ball and wipe from center out to the edge and then use a cloth to wipe the toothpaste away.
  • Toothpaste: Mix white toothpaste with baking soda to make a paste that will fill holes in white walls.
  • Hairdryer: Use the cool setting on the hair dryer to set the icing on your cakes and cupcakes giving them a more professional look and finish.
  • Hairdryer: Use the heat setting to melt crayon marks off the wall
  • Marshmallows: Stuff in the bottom of an ice cream cone to prevent the ice cream from leaking out the bottom.
  • Marshmallows: Place 2 or 3 in your box of brown sugar, they prevent the sugar from hardening.
  • Cornstarch: Use it to help unlock a knot in a shoelace or chain necklace
  • Parmesan Cheese Shakers: Make great bud vases and more decorative way to store your baby powder then in those big plastic containers
  • 3 Tiered Cake/Dessert Trays: Use it to help reorganize your jewelry
  • Matchbooks: Use it as a substitute nail file.
  • Matchbooks: If you light a match, blow it out and wet the end will give you instant eyeliner.
  • Baby Teething Rings: Chill in the freezer and use on puffy eyes.
  • Sugar cube: Rub a sugar cube across your lips a few times to exfoliate the dead skin away so your lip color goes on smoothly.
